Transaction e954e1c71865e05d500afb25a0f428c778b83af6ea9cb2db9110d72e23bcc3e2

block
175df0a80d5f992e4f4f866887d8273eec475d48495517e7a446067f111910ca

11 Inputs

2 Outputs